you have this smile
it's small, quiet
and it's heartbreaking
it's enough for wars to be fought for it
it's ok when you grin
wide and uncaring
teeth bared to the heavens
but don't you dare give that
small
oh, so sad
smile
telling me that i could have
if i had tried
don't give me that smile
as if to say
that you were alright
because i know you're not
don't lie
i rather you spit at my feet,
scream until you're hoarse,
head tilted towards the sky, blinking back tears
not this painful, careless smile
a tilt of a head
and a little brush of fingers
and there you go
reminding me of what
i could have done
